From: IRF7 and RNH1 are modifying factors of HIV-1 reservoirs: a genome-wide association analysis

Fig. 2

Identified loci associate with CA HIV-1 DNA. A Manhattan plot of QTL mapping analysis for CA HIV-1 DNA with CA HIV-1 RNA as one of the covariables. One genome-wide significant locus was identified on the short arm of chromosome 11 with leading SNP rs2613996 at the threshold of P < 5 × 10−8. B Box plot of CA HIV-1 DNA for each genotype of rs2613996. The association p value is 9.72 × 10−10 and the rs2613996-A allele contributes to CA HIV-1 DNA positively. C LocusZooom plot of the top SNP of QTL mapping analysis for CA HIV-1 DNA. Every dot in the figures represents a SNP at a threshold of P < 0.01. The top SNP was colored in purple and shaped by a diamond marker. The color of the dots indicates its LD R2 value to the top SNP
